How much would it cost to build an indoor skatepark?

The cost to build a skatepark is an average of $45 per square foot. A skate park can be as low as $25 per square foot. A 3,000 square foot skate spot will cost $135,000 and can support a few skaters at a time.

Is owning a skatepark profitable?

A lot of private skateparks don’t turn a profit, so don’t take that to the bank. It isn’t much if they do. One way or another, the owners of any private skatepark will be spending a lot of their own time and money in order to grow their business.

What does a skatepark need?

Half-pipes, handrails, funboxes, vert ramps, stairsets, quarter pipes, spine transfers, pyramids, banked ramps, full pipes, pools, bowls, snake runs, and any number of other objects can be found in a skatepark.
